5 Creative Interior Design Ideas to Elevate Your Luxury Restaurant in Bali

As an interior designer with over two decades of experience, I’ve seen how the right design can transform a space—especially for high-end establishments like luxury restaurants in Bali. With its breathtaking scenery and unique cultural blend, Bali offers an ideal backdrop for creating sophisticated and unforgettable dining experiences. However, designing a luxury restaurant in this vibrant setting requires more than just stylish furniture and decor; it’s about crafting an emotional experience that resonates with customers. In this article, I’ll share five thoughtful interior design ideas that can bring the spirit of Bali into your restaurant while maintaining a luxurious and intimate atmosphere.

1. Create an Artistic Statement with Wall Art Inspired by Bali’s Culture

One of the most effective ways to inject the essence of Bali into your restaurant’s interior is through wall art. Rather than simply opting for generic pieces, consider integrating local art or artwork that celebrates Balinese culture. Think of traditional wood carvings, intricate batik patterns, or abstract interpretations of Bali’s landscapes. This not only honors the local culture but also becomes a conversation starter for guests. As a designer, I often recommend using statement walls as a focal point in high-end restaurants, where guests can admire the craftsmanship and artistry that goes into both the design and the cuisine. In a luxury interior design restaurant in Bali, a carefully curated selection of art can help create a harmonious connection between the food, space, and atmosphere.

2. Sophisticated Lighting That Sets the Mood

Lighting is one of the most important elements in any luxury restaurant design. In Bali, where natural light and stunning sunsets create a dynamic atmosphere, it’s crucial to control both natural and artificial lighting to enhance the dining experience. In a luxury interior design restaurant in Bali, opt for lighting fixtures that complement the local aesthetic, such as pendant lights made of rattan, bamboo, or other sustainable materials. These elements connect the space to the natural surroundings while adding an elegant touch. Layered lighting, including ambient, task, and accent lighting, will help set the right mood for different times of day, creating a versatile and inviting atmosphere.

3. Incorporate Local Natural Materials for a Sense of Place

The natural beauty of Bali is one of its greatest assets, and when it comes to luxury interior design for restaurants, materials like teak wood, volcanic stone, and bamboo are not only durable but also blend seamlessly into the environment. Using local materials allows you to pay homage to the island’s natural resources while creating a space that feels grounded and authentic. Incorporating these materials into your restaurant design, whether in the form of wooden flooring, stone countertops, or bamboo light fixtures, will connect your restaurant to Bali’s natural charm. Guests will feel as though they are experiencing the essence of Bali, with each design element thoughtfully placed to create an elegant yet relaxed atmosphere.

4. Bespoke Furniture for Comfort and Style

In any luxury interior design restaurant in Bali, custom furniture is key to enhancing both comfort and visual appeal. Tailor-made seating options allow you to create a unique dining experience that prioritizes comfort while reflecting the elegance and sophistication of your restaurant. Think luxurious velvet chairs paired with teak wood tables, or intimate lounge areas with plush cushions and soft, rich textiles. By blending local craftsmanship with high-end design elements, you can offer a personalized experience to your customers, making them feel pampered and at ease.

5. Incorporate Indoor-Outdoor Flow to Connect with Bali’s Scenic Beauty

Bali’s temperate climate and natural beauty make it an ideal location for incorporating indoor-outdoor design elements into your restaurant. Many luxury interior design restaurants in Bali take full advantage of this by creating seamless transitions between indoor dining areas and outdoor terraces or gardens. Sliding glass doors, open-air seating arrangements, and natural water features like fountains or ponds bring the tropical beauty of Bali into the dining space. This connection to nature enhances the dining experience and reinforces the luxurious yet relaxed vibe that Bali’s restaurant scene is known for.
